Lot 1: Chiefs of Staff have committed to identify a series of programmes of enhanced talent management in order to improve the gender diversity of the pipeline for all females in the Armed Forces. There are several interventions that support the programme including the procurement of a licence and an annual membership to access an online portal that is available to everyone but specifically targets all females at all ranks This product must be an off-the-shelf product that allows access to an online portal that is explicitly designed so that it can be used by everyone at all ranks but is used to specifically target the development of all females regardless of their ranks. To achieve this, the portal must provide the provision for accessing personal development modules that educate and support females through a range of online resources, including leadership training, mentoring frameworks, webinars, podcasts and reading material on a full range of career development topics as well as networking opportunities to hear from and learn from senior female roles models across a range of industries and sectors. This package will provide valuable access to inspirational leaders through webinars and an end-to-end portfolio of leadership education interventions to all female personnel. The provision must be flexible to react to any Defence requirements and including the flexibility to procure the licence for a year but can be reviewed for a further year if required. The supplier will need to be prepared to provide a MOD branded landing page in conjunction with their own sites and pages as an opportunity to create MOD specific content. The supplier must be well established for several years and demonstrate a high-level of proven track record on their success. The supplier will also need to demonstrate that their product has been developed on latest findings and research.
